WebIn English there are three articles: a, an, and the. Articles are used before nouns or noun equivalents and are a type of adjective. The definite article ( the) is used before a noun to indicate that the identity of the noun is known to the reader. Web24 okt. 2024 · When the number/noun combination is an adjective Any time you have a number and a noun that work together as an adjective, use a hyphen. As a group, they create a compound adjective and must follow the rules of other compound adjectives. You can usually identify compound adjectives because they come before the noun. fifty … Web30 aug. 2024 · Adjectives of number are the adjectives used to denote number of nouns or pronouns including their position or place in a certain order in the sentence. It shows the exact number of nouns or pronouns with their position or place. It is used with the countable nouns. For example: There are ten students in the classroom. I stood first in class. WebAdjectives, including articles, must agree in gender (masculine or feminine) and number (singular or plural) with the nouns they modify. Since English does not have adjective genders and plurals, and noun genders only for sexed animals, these concerns often seem a needless complication to those learning Spanish.

Web21 aug. 2024 · A nominal adjective (also called a substantive adjective) is an adjective that functions as a noun. Nominal adjectives are typically preceded by the definite article “the.” Nominal adjectives in a sentence The candidate appealed to both the rich and the poor.
